What to Consider When Choosing an International Money Transfer Service
Choosing the right international money transfer service requires careful consideration of several factors. It’s not just about the headline fee; a deeper dive is necessary to understand the true cost and convenience. Here’s what to look for:
- Fees and hidden costs: Be aware of upfront transfer fees, but also look for hidden charges like receiving bank fees or intermediary bank costs.
- Exchange rates and markups: The exchange rate is crucial. Services often add a markup to the mid-market rate, which significantly impacts the amount your recipient receives.
- Transfer speed and payout methods: How quickly does the money arrive? Payout options (bank deposit, cash pickup, mobile wallet) vary in speed and convenience.
- Geographic coverage and supported corridors: Ensure the service supports both the sending and receiving countries, and the specific currency conversion needed.
- Trust, regulation, and reliability: Choose a service that is licensed and regulated by reputable financial authorities to protect your funds.

How do exchange rates impact total remittance costs?
Exchange rates have a significant impact. Even a small markup on the mid-market rate can reduce the amount your recipient receives. Always compare the total cost, including fees and exchange rate markup.
